Principal Food Services Supervisor
  Employment Type: Permanent
  Reference No: TBH132/2024
  Tygerberg Hospital, Parow Valley
 
Inherent requirements of the job:
Ability to do physical tasks. Willingness to work shifts, weekends and public holidays.
 
Experience:
Appropriate experience in a food service environment. Appropriate experience in large scale kitchen. Appropriate supervisory experience.
 
Note:
Candidates may be subjected to a practical test.
 
Minimum Educational Qualifications:
Food Certificate
 
Competencies (knowledge/skills):
Literacy with sound numerical skills. Ability to work according to the rules or standards and to meet deadlines. Good interpersonal communication, organisational and writing skills. Knowledge and ability to handle industrial equipment. Knowledge of applicable legislation and policies or nutrition and different diets or large scale. food preparation according to standardised recipes. Knowledge of pest and infection control. Computer literacy.
 
Enquiries:
Ms R Keyser, tel. no. (021) 938-4135
 
Duties (key results areas/outputs):
Strategically supervise the Food Service Unit. Control operational food services. Implement and check hygiene and occupational health and safety. Check the maintenance and control of apparatus and equipment. Implement the principles of Human resources. Implement financial management.
 
 
 
 
Remuneration:
R 216 417 per annum - R 254 928 per annum Annual salary plus service benefits (13th cheque, employer's contribution to the pension fund, housing and medical aid allowance).
